the bottom line question is can an individual going through the rcia process go to confession validly, long before they are scheduled to come into the Church?

obviously , a first confession will be made before Holy Communion , Confirmation and reception into the Church … but is it up to the priest to make this decision or is there some guideline as to when someone is allowed to participate in the sacrament of reconciliation?
 
It depends on if they are baptised. If they are not(like I was) they cannot recieve the sacrament till they are validly baptised. So I recieved baptism-confrimation-communion-pennance in that order. I did prepare before easter though, setup meetings with a priest and so forth.
If they are baptised in a licit manner(multi-denominational) then they can setup and start regulary going to confession when they are ready. They “should” have this done before confrimation or communion.
